It sounds like, correct me if wrong....The value on a record is AYou need a value to be 'B' when a checkbox is clickedYou need the value to go back to 'A' when checkbox is uncheckedIf that is the case, you will need to store the orig and new values in the DB. Then, you can either update the new one to the old one or just have a condition on which column to pull.
